The Legend has many good points. All of the tools lock and can be opened without opening the entire tool except for, of course, the pliers and wire cutters. The replaceable wire cutters are the best ones going. I have had wirecutters fail. On the Legend you just replace them.
The handles are the most comfortable out there. They are the only spring loaded handles I have found. I especially like how the knife blade and Fiskars scissors have tabs to easily open them. The scissors cut better than any other. The short cutting area is made up by the superior cutting ability. I have cut plastic coated wire with no problem.
The only disadvantage is there is no traditional can opener, just a bottle opener. I have large hands so the size is no problem for me but it may be for some.
The Legend is the most expensive multitool I own but it is not much more than many others and it is worth the extra money.
I have used it to cut and strip wires, open enclosures, adjust potentiometers, terminate wires, crimp butt connectors, hammer, pry, tighten nominal pipe thread fittings, file plastic shavings for clearance, adjust switches and tighten up casings. I have even used it as an electrical jumper to simulate a low DC voltage discrete input (not recommended for safety issues). These things I did with one hand, hanging from a shaky ladder and under a lot of pressure from the client and the competition.
As an added comment to this review, just today I broke the knife blade and the rubber-like grips have started to come off.
The blade, thats my fault and I only present it to you as a warning - it is not meant to pry with.
The handles are Gerber's fault and I think they should be revmoved from the next model.
The only other item which could compare is the Leatherman Wave. However I found the fact that I didn't have to open the pliers to get at the tools and the fact that all tools locked into place were big points towards the 800 over the Wave.
The scissors and screwdriver tools are extremely useful. The pliers have spring loaded action and the wire cutters are replaceable. The only drawback to the 800 is that it is slightly bigger than the Wave. Not such a big deal to me...may not be true for others.
One more item to add: the tools on the Gerber appear to be stronger than those on the Wave. Definitely another good reason to choose the Gerber.
